之前的章节重点介绍了 now.gg 支付模块的库集成(Library Integration)。 本章节重点介绍如何测试此集成。
通过内部测试,您可以测试支付模块与应用的集成。您可以添加测试用户,使用提供的测试货币进行应用内购买并测试完整的购买流程。
- now.gg 支付服务会自动检测测试用户。作为测试用户,您无需花费真实货币来测试应用内购买。
- 我们提供了测试货币用于测试应用内购买。
要测试支付模块与您应用的集成,请执行以下操作:
-
- 添加测试用户
- 测试付款流程
1. 添加测试用户
以下步骤将帮助您添加测试帐户,以测试支付模块与您应用/游戏的集成:
- 使用您注册的开发者帐户登录 nowStudio。
- 在 “所有应用” (All Apps)中:
- 点击要进行支付测试的应用程序名称前面的“查看详细信息”(View Details)。
- 点击顶部导航栏上的付款(Payments)。
- 点击左侧边栏中的内部测试员(Internal Testers)。
- 点击添加测试人员(Add Tester)。
- 您可以输入用户的唯一用户ID(
IN_GAME_ID
),也可以输入与要用于测试的 now.gg 帐户关联的电子邮件地址,如下所示:
- 点击添加(Add)。
屏幕上将显示“已成功添加测试人员”(‘A tester has been added successfully’)的确认信息。
- (继续测试支付)
2. 在 BlueStacks 5 上测试支付流程
先决条件
在 BlueStacks 5(BS5)上测试支付流程,您应该:
- 启动 BlueStacks 5 模拟器(64 位)。
- 安装已集成了 now.gg 支付的应用程序/游戏。
- 启动您的应用程序/游戏并开始测试支付流程。
- 如果您提供了唯一的用户ID(
IN_GAME_ID
):
- 登录选项将不会显示,当您尝试购买应用内产品时,您将直接进入支付流程。
- 如果您提供了与 now.gg 帐户关联的电子邮件地址:
- 当您尝试购买应用内产品时,将显示一个弹出窗口,用于登录您的测试帐号(如果您尚未登录)。
- 使用 now.gg 账号(Facebook/Google/Discord)登录,如下图:
- 请确保您使用的账号是您在 nowStudio 上添加的同一测试帐号。
- 在“支付”屏幕上(Payment screen),使用测试货币进行购买,如下所示:
重要信息
- 使用测试货币进行的应用内购买不会被包含在计费服务生成的财务报告中。
- 请确保您在 BlueStacks 5 的 64 位版本上测试您的应用程序。
- 如果您在支付时收到“您所在的国家/地区没有可用的支付方式”(’No payment method is available for your country’)的消息,您应采取以下任一方式:
- 按照提供的指南,更改BlueStacks的国家属性。
- 或者,使用 VPN。
- 例如,您可以选择香港(HK)作为 now.gg支付测试应用内购买的国家/地区。
- 在BS5上启用调试环境,并使用Logcat收集系统日志。
演示应用程序
我们为 原生Android 和 Unity 提供了演示应用程序。
- 您可以安装演示应用程序,以了解使用 now.gg 支付进行 IAP 支付的流程。
- 安装演示应用程序的步骤与安装您的应用程序一致(已于前文列出)。
需要帮助?
请通过 dev-support@now.gg 联系我们,我们很乐意为您提供帮助。